This study aimed to show the impact of data mining techniques on achieving the quality of the information in insurance companies listed on the Amman Stock Exchange to achieve these goals the study authors used the descriptive and analytical approach based on the questionnaire distributed to the members of the study community by (130) employees in the areas of information technology, accounting and insurance risk management processes and distributed to (25) insurance companies representing the entire study community. The study found that the ranking of the areas seen when investigating the effect of data mining methods on achieving the quality of the data in insurance companies, was according to their importance and level of importance in them among the members of the study community, as follows: chances to strengthen knowledge systems with the growth of the environment of study systems and data retrieval This variable obtained the highest average and the arithmetic average of this variable was equal to (4.17), followed by the variable of discovery, distribution and participation of knowledge systems” and the arithmetic average of this variable was equal to (4.01). In addition, there is a statistically significant effect of data mining methods (enhancing knowledge systems with the growth of the environment of study and data retrieval systems, discovery, distribution and sharing of knowledge systems) on achieving the quality of the data in insurance companies listed on the Amman Stock Exchange. One of the main recommendations of the study is the need for continuous development and improvement of the use of data mining techniques, necessary to improve knowledge systems with the development of the environment of research and data retrieval systems, to achieve the quality of information, and in a way that helps achieve the goals sought by these techniques to increase the efficiency and effectiveness of the production of appropriate information, in addition to the need to employ data mining techniques to facilitate the innovation of new ideas in an organized and appropriate framework to produce information to increase the predictive capabilities of policymakers at all levels.
